WebMay 29, 2024 · Acute gallbladder disease, gallstones, polyps, and occasionally, gallbladder sludge, can be diagnosed with a CT scan. The scan is most often done when the patient is undergoing an initial workup in the emergency department, and the specific diagnosis is unclear.

WebUltrasound uses a device called a transducer, which bounces safe, painless sound waves off your organs to create a picture of their structure. Ultrasound can find gallstones. Computed tomography (CT) scan. CT … WebGallbladder disease is typically best seen on good old ultrasound. MRI for interrogating the distal CBD comes a second best. CT as this case demonstrates is a minefield of unpredictability. There is no tiny suggestion of any stones on the CT, but wow look at the MRI. WebJul 7, 2024 · Your ultrasound may not show gallstones. But if your doctor still thinks you have a problem with your gallbladder, he or she may order a gallbladder scan. In this test, a doctor injects dye into a vein in your arm. Then a machine takes X-rays as the dye moves through your liver, bile duct, gallbladder, and intestine.
